Solar Investors Guide #4 – Long-term storage with iron flow technology

-

Podcast: The Energy Center from ESS Inc. in Oregon is an iron flow storage system offering 1.16 MWh of capacity and 174 kW of maximum charge power. Housed in a single container, the modular unit suits a range of commercial and grid applications. Alan Greenshields, Director EMEA at ESS, discusses long-duration storage and the role of redox flow technology using sustainable materials like iron, salt and water.

Solar Investors Guide #12 – Supply chains embrace green operations

-

Podcast: Specialist retailer BayWa r.e. Solar Trade is setting new standards for emissions-free logistics. Suppliers, transport, buildings and packaging are all under scrutiny, with notable progress already achieved. Dominik Dohr, Vice President of Global Procurement and Supply Chain at BayWa r.e. Solar Trade, has a clear vision: renewable energy and sustainability go hand in hand. As Europe’s largest solar retailer, the company aims to cut emissions across all areas – from internal processes to logistics and supply chains.
